SpeedCharts and SpeedTypes

SpeedCharts and SpeedTypes are currently available in PeopleSoft. These are shortcuts for combinations of chartfields that are used frequently. The use of these shortcuts can greatly increase transaction entry efficiency and reduce errors. It is important to note that not every crosswalk combination has a SpeedChart/SpeedType. We have limited it to Internal Projects, Grants, Construction, and A Funds for departments.

 The transactions that will have these shortcuts available are:

  • SpeedCharts - Payment Requests and Requisitions
  • SpeedTypes - Journals, Budget Journals, and Deposits

For example, you can select a SpeedChart on a Payment Request when adding the Accounting Details. The SpeedChart populates the Operating Unit, Department, Fund Code, and Class as shown below. You must still enter the Account. Also if using project funds, the Analysis Type must be added as the SpeedChart functionality does not populate this field.

There are three types of SpeedCharts/ SpeedTypes to choose from:

  • A Type for Activity USCIP - An example is A100010001 for the Chemistry/TANG Startup Project.
  • P Type for Project USCSP and USCCP - An example is P10001104 for the Ed Foundation Children's Center.
  • D Type for Departmental A0001 - An example is D130200A for the Chemistry & Biochemistry Department.
